你查询的IP:[119.144.174.181]  地理位置:中国–广东–东莞

最新查询167.139.233.188 116.192.3.15 125.169.107.154 119.19.205.171 120.172.149.152 120.128.252.246 219.128.218.245 221.130.175.210 124.172.117.224 119.144.174.181 58.240.175.13 121.100.128.7 221.40.235.254 120.192.121.21 203.88.192.228 222.176.207.239 202.181.112.96 58.68.128.36 119.75.208.152 58.87.64.21 219.128.126.17 202.127.40.68 202.38.168.69 125.254.128.150 202.93.252.91 124.242.249.8 203.95.85.105 203.222.192.100 60.252.156.189 118.224.131.45 121.46.106.103